1. Noun
Strength; might; secret power.
2. Noun
Art or skill; dexterity in particular manual employment; hence, the occupation or employment itself; manual art; a trade.
3. Noun
Those engaged in any trade, taken collectively; a guild; as, the craft of ironmongers.
4. Noun
Cunning, art, or skill, in a bad sense, or applied to bad purposes; artifice; guile; skill or dexterity employed to effect purposes by deceit or shrewd devices.
5. Noun
A vessel; vessels of any kind; -- generally used in a collective sense.
6. Verb
To play tricks; to practice artifice.
7. Noun
skill in an occupation or trade
